pickled garlic Why did it turn aquamarine?

I have been sticking raw garlic cloves in regular cider vinegar for years and all was well. THIS time I decided to use the Organic Apple Cider Vinegar Undiluted and of course had to add a wee bit of Habanero pepper ( very small piece). These were all placed in a clean glass canning jar as per usual and left on the kitchen counter. After 2 days my garlic cloves have this eerie bluegreen color !!!! Have any of you ever seen this? Are they safe to eat? It smells OK and i did eat One bulb and it tasted OK, but this odd coloring is really freaking me out, and Im afraid to touch another piece unless someone can put my mind at ease.

If you used a brass, pot metal, or silver spoon, this would cause this and you should not use this tincture.

 

In the case of Silver, it will not put the silver into colloid form (a safe form), and will contribute to bring about a silver / grey color to the skin if you take too much of it.

 

Throw it away and chock it up to experience. ;-)
